The five Am Law Second Hundred firms established in Florida collectively outpaced the national averages on revenue and profit figures, while headcount at these firms grew at a smaller pace.

On average, Florida’s Second Hundred firms grew revenue by 5.6%, compared to the national 4.1% average increase. But with Greenspoon Marder hiking its revenue four times more than the national figure, the revenue average seems particularly skewed by that firm’s performance. In fact, three of the firms lost ground in the rankings.
